Abstract
A major problem in the treatment of cystic fibrosis is nonadherence to inhaled therapies, which can influence lung function and health outcomes in patients with cystic fibrosis (CF). Our aim is to determine the adherence to inhaled therapy after providing medications closer to home and the active role of the pharmacist in the process and education of patients.
